TitleMulti-omics integration reveals a key regulator of root architecture remodeling and physiological defense underlying drought tolerance in maize
DescriptionDrought stress severely constrains the growth, development, and yield formation of maize (Zea mays L.). As the primary organ for sensing soil water deficit, the root system plays a central role in plant drought adaptation, yet its molecular regulatory mechanisms remain incompletely understood. Here, we performed an integrated transcriptomic and proteomic analysis of roots from the drought-tolerant inbred line PH6WC and the drought-sensitive inbred line KF at both the pre-flowering and mid-flowering stages. Drought stress induced thousands of differentially expressed genes (DEGs) and differentially expressed proteins (DEPs) in both genotypes, which were predominantly enriched in plant hormone signal transduction, carbon metabolism, cell wall remodeling, reactive oxygen species (ROS) scavenging, and osmotic regulation. Weighted gene co-expression network analysis (WGCNA) identified 13 co-expression modules significantly associated with root traits, physiological indices, and yield-related traits. Core modules were enriched in antioxidative metabolism and hormone responses, carbon metabolism and biosynthesis, root development, and signal transduction and vesicle transport, revealing key regulatory networks underlying maize root responses to drought.
